comparison libass/ass_render.c @ 22209:5add218bb6c3

\r resets \frz to style value.
author eugeni
date Thu, 15 Feb 2007 21:53:28 +0000
parents c49aefdc37f6
children 66abe12ad374
comparison
equal deleted inserted replaced
22208:c49aefdc37f6 22209:5add218bb6c3
1149 render_context.scale_x = render_context.style->ScaleX; 1149 render_context.scale_x = render_context.style->ScaleX;
1150 render_context.scale_y = render_context.style->ScaleY; 1150 render_context.scale_y = render_context.style->ScaleY;
1151 render_context.hspacing = 0; // FIXME 1151 render_context.hspacing = 0; // FIXME
1152 render_context.be = 0; 1152 render_context.be = 0;
1153 render_context.shadow = render_context.style->Shadow; 1153 render_context.shadow = render_context.style->Shadow;
1154 render_context.rotation = M_PI * render_context.style->Angle / 180.;
1154 1155
1155 // FIXME: does not reset unsupported attributes. 1156 // FIXME: does not reset unsupported attributes.
1156 } 1157 }
1157 1158
1158 /** 1159 /**
1165 1166
1166 reset_render_context(); 1167 reset_render_context();
1167 1168
1168 render_context.evt_type = EVENT_NORMAL; 1169 render_context.evt_type = EVENT_NORMAL;
1169 render_context.alignment = 0; 1170 render_context.alignment = 0;
1170 render_context.rotation = M_PI * render_context.style->Angle / 180.;
1171 render_context.pos_x = 0; 1171 render_context.pos_x = 0;
1172 render_context.pos_y = 0; 1172 render_context.pos_y = 0;
1173 render_context.org_x = 0; 1173 render_context.org_x = 0;
1174 render_context.org_y = 0; 1174 render_context.org_y = 0;
1175 render_context.have_origin = 0; 1175 render_context.have_origin = 0;